An affectionate memoir by artist Robert Hewitt of what it was like
to be a boy in America in the 1950s, in a world where even indulged
only children were expected to amuse themselves with little
assistance from adults, where a boy and his best friend - another
science nut - went alley-scavenging for project parts, where the
family sunroom was filled with model trains, the refrigerator with
chocolate milk, and a fellow's suitcase with firecrackers. It was a
time of boredom in school, growing fascination with girls, and
encounters of the scary kind with over-protective fathers. There
was the first car that mysteriously knew to the penny how much
money a boy had made that weekend bagging groceries - and shaped
its repair needs accordingly. There was the brand-new second car
that demanded dangerous accessories. And there was the girl, the
special girl, who almost stripped its gears, yet still remained an
object of desire. There was all the fun of growing up in a
more-innocent time in a pleasant neighborhood where everyone knew
everyone else - and what they'd been up to - and were quick to tell
a fellow's parents all that they knew. And there was the family,
long-suffering but loving, which provided the supportive
environment in a past that really was another country, where boys
did do things differently. It was a lot of fun. 186 PAGES. 60
PEN-AND-INK ILLUSTRATIONS. Publisher: ArbeitenZeit Media.
